Split handle_player_event into smaller functions (#37113)
Split HTMLMediaElement::handle_player_event into smaller functions (#37109) As requested, I also did a quick pass over the entire file looking for if/else blocks that could be converted into early returns, but only found two. Both of those have been changed here. Testing: This doesn't require (new) tests because it is a reorganization of existing code. Fixes: #37109: HTMLMediaElement::handle_player_event is too big --------- Signed-off-by: Michael Rees <mrees@noeontheend.com>
